Four new pedestrianised roads in "historic centre" of Athens

Four more roads in the “historic centre” of Athens will be fully pedestrianised as of next Thursday, so that vehicles will only be able to access Athinas Street from Syntagma and Stadiou Street via Mitropoleos, Karageorgi Servia and Sofokleous Streets.

Added to the network of pedestrianised roads in the city centre are Chrysospiliotissis, Nikiou, Polyklitou and Vlachava streets. Drivers will also be unable to turn left from Praxitelous Street onto Chrysospiliotissis, Vissis and Nikiou streets.

Sole donor for the work to improve the city centre was the Stavros Niarchos Foundation (SNF). Since work began on April 1, the municipality has pedestrianised Vissis, Agathonos and Karori streets.
